Hi,

I've applied and build this, and I have other remarks:

The commit message should look like this:

gnu: Add re2c.

* gnu/packages/re2c.scm: New file.
* gnu/local.mk (GNU_SYSTEM_MODULES): Add re2c.scm.



The "tested on(...)" is more of a personal note and not needed in the
commit message.

I get no difference to the re2c package I have (identical build) so when
those changes will be applied it's good to go from my side.

> +(define-module (gnu packages re2c)
> +  #:use-module (guix licenses)
> +  #:use-module (guix packages)
> +  #:use-module (guix download)
> +  #:use-module (guix build-system gnu))
> +
> +(define-public re2c
> +  (package
> +    (name "re2c")
> +    (version "0.16")
> +    (source (origin
> +             (method url-fetch)
> +             (uri (string-append "https://github.com/skvadrik/"; name
> +                                 "/releases/download/" version "/"
> +                                 name "-" version ".tar.gz"))
> +             (sha256
> +              (base32
> +               "114y0s4vmzip4hkf4cbz4yv8s498gzaylnphbzmwqhbn55j2bha8"))))
> +    (build-system gnu-build-system)
> +    (home-page "http://re2c.org/";)
> +    (synopsis "Lexer generator for C/C++")
> +    (description
> +     "@code{re2c} generates minimalistic hard-coded state machine (as opposed
> +to full-featured table-based lexers).  Flexible API allows generated code
> +to be wired into virtually any environment.  Instead of exposing traditional
> address@hidden()} style API, re2c exposes its internals.  Be sure to take a 
> look
> +at examples, they cover a lot of real-world cases and shed some light on dark
> +corners of re2c API.")
> +    (license public-domain)))
